Valid mining claims within the said lands, existing on June 10, 1949, and thereafter maintained in compliance with the law under which they were initiated and the laws of the State of New Mexico, may be perfected under sections 482j to 482l of this title, or under the laws under which they were initiated, as the claimant may desire.
Cite this article: FindLaw.com - 16 U.S.C. § 482l - U.S. Code - Unannotated Title 16. Conservation § 482l. Perfection of mining claims within forest - last updated January 01, 2024 | https://codes.findlaw.com/us/title-16-conservation/16-usc-sect-482l/
